字节校招前端一、二、三面部分面经——已offer

部门是飞书的人力套件,base地在广州。
个人情况:双非本科,一段腾讯实习,一个前后端都自己写的项目。
先上面经,我只记录了答得不够好的地方,其他没记录的都是项目问题或者常见八股文。

笔试-3-13
被捞起来发笔试邀请,忘记题目是什么了,但是仍然记得做得一般,从来就没大佬们AC的情况哈哈哈。

一面-3-31 10:30
koa中,请求是如何进入中间件的(看我项目中写了了解koa,说实话当时真没看过这种知识点)
setState是同步还是异步的(之前看过,但是忘记了)
hooks为什么不能出现在条件语句、循环语句和嵌套函数中(面试官想听的是从内部原理来解答)

面试官给的学习建议是:多注重原理。
当天晚上短信邮件通知面试通过,预约下一面。

二面-4-06 16:00
代码输出顺序题目(常见的setTimeout、Promise.then、asnyc函数想必大家都很熟悉了,我栽在requestAnimationFrame和requestIdleCallback上,直接说没怎么了解过)
compose函数,就是将多个嵌套函数作为参数传入compose函数中,最终得出的结果和嵌套函数一样。(也是常见题目,但是没自己去写过,面试的时候在面试官的引导下写出来了,一般有同步和异步任务两种情况)
node与浏览器的事件循环机制的区别(node的事件循环机制没有去了解过)

面试官给的学习建议是:没了解的也要去了解。(就是要拓宽技术视野)
第二天早上短信邮件通知面试通过,预约下一面。

三面(项目技术负责人)-4-11 16:00
讲一下登录流程(当时没明白要讲到什么程度,像cookie、session、token、Oauth2、单点登录、轮询、二维码登录等等都有一定的了解,但是怕自己没组织好语言罗里吧嗦扣分,就简单讲了自己做过的josn web token登录,结果后面说这方面了解不深。。。)
如果token存储在LocalStorage中,使用服务端渲染SSR时能否用token(当时回答的是不能,因为SSR中代码是由服务端计算的,而LocalStorage是不与服务器进行交互的客户端存储,这些都是我半猜半推导的,答的不是很有底气)
手写Promise.all(你们没有看错,这么简单的送分题我都没写对哈哈哈,其实面试之前我都自己写过不下5遍了,面试的时候就想着之前是怎么写的来着,忘记从原理去剖析,真就是天上掉馅饼也轮不到我哈哈哈哈)

面试官给的学习建议是:多注重原理,登录流程和Promise.all答得不太好(我感觉这两块有点发挥失误了,但没办法,面试就是这样子的)
第二天发短信给面试邮件上的hr问面试结果,说是1-2周给回应。

offer call-4-15
一大早hr小姐姐就加了微信,说是晚上沟通offer方案,我看了下这个部门其他校招岗位好像都没有hr面

offer-4-19
下午终于发offer了!努力了这么久终于有了回报!!!


去年秋招的时候其实已经面过字节了,但一个三面挂,一个两面挂。后面反思了下,自己的技术深度与广度都不太够,需要再沉淀一下,就打算春招再战。
没想到春招就业情况这么差,除了字节外,没怎么看到有其他大厂在招人,所以面试的都是一些创业公司和中厂。
面了这么多好处还是多多的,发现并补全了知识短板,其中我的项目是问的最多的(三个要点,一个是大文件上传,一个是长列表优化,还有一个是WebSocket的实时聊天),
这里问了非常多的边界情况,虽然问的时候没考虑到,但是回去后解决了的话下一个面试就有的吹了(你的知识点不错,但是下一秒就是我的了哈哈哈)

最后想说的是大家加油吧,会焦虑、不安是很正常的,大家都是这样过来的(大佬除外,但大佬相对来说真不多),我们春招只办三件事,坚持!坚持!还是TM的坚持!


分割线------------------------------------------------------------

现在入职了,里面的人很nice,办公环境也很不错,福利大家都一样(免费三餐,下午茶),新入职选mac的都是16寸 mbp m1。部门还在大量招人,没投过这个部门的可以联系我内推啊,校招,实习,社招都有hc,大家冲啊!!!

(建议认真对待每一次面试机会,有准备的人才能在机会到来时抓住它)
#字节跳动春招##春招##面经##前端##吐槽#
全部评论
老哥每一面都持续了大概多久呀?
1 回复 分享
发布于 2022-04-27 09:37
接一下楼主好运 刚面完三面还在等消息
点赞 回复 分享
发布于 2022-06-08 12:24
楼主是22届的校招吗
点赞 回复 分享
发布于 2022-06-03 10:36
点赞 回复 分享
发布于 2022-05-19 15:04
找到合适的地方租房了吗?我也是广州飞书人力套件
点赞 回复 分享
发布于 2022-05-13 16:05
大佬做的什么项目能说说吗
点赞 回复 分享
发布于 2022-05-05 16:22
大佬,大厂前端的薪资怎么样啊
点赞 回复 分享
发布于 2022-04-30 19:25
大佬,能发一下八股文资料吗
点赞 回复 分享
发布于 2022-04-29 09:38
佬,实习还是工作啊?
点赞 回复 分享
发布于 2022-04-29 07:15
牛逼
点赞 回复 分享
发布于 2022-04-22 11:51
呜呜呜大佬
点赞 回复 分享
发布于 2022-04-21 23:33
感谢楼主分享
点赞 回复 分享
发布于 2022-04-20 19:24

相关推荐

    黑马点评项目的性能优化 主要做了哪些    redis分布式锁是乐观锁麻 实现原理是什么    redis是单机版的还是分布式的    redis采取分布式 商品保存在不同的redis下具体是如何处理的 如何实现这种分布式 包括他的可拓展 比如流量很大,对redis扩容,如何保证这个服务是不影响的 商品数据应该如何存储呢    对秒杀来说如何提高他的并发 单个redis实例节点存储会有上限    concurrenthashmap实现原理    其中的数组是什么 在并发条件下 什么时候存在冲突需要锁 什么时候不需要锁    get操作是否需要加锁    在get操作的时候 同步在写 怎么处理呢    concurrenthashmap是基于什么考虑的 是完全处于提高并发量吗    jvm垃圾回收算法    分代垃圾回收    什么情况会导致OOM    双亲委派模型 优点    有什么例外是不需要采用双亲委派模型 举例具体的场景    java list数据结构 有哪些是和list相关的    arraylist如何实现扩容    扩容 如果内存不够大 怎么办    设计模式 用过哪些    解释一下三种类型的设计模式 创建型 行为性 结构性 分别是什么 举几个例子    策略模式是什么类型    springcloud 的 rpc 是什么 注册和发现的实现原理是什么    负载均衡算法了解多少    一致性哈希算法    一致性哈希算法 如何实现动态的添加和删除节点的问题    具体是用什么实现的 后面是用什么数据结构实现的-哈希环    数据库    隔离级别有几种    每种隔离级别是如何实现的 实现原理是什么    一张表 两个事务分别在改 那四种隔离级别是如何实现的 底层原理 是什么     会有一个版本在事务提交的时候 是把表复制一份还是如何操作的    事务回滚 有哪些实现方式 比如部分回滚如何做 底层原理是什么        事务未提交 如何影响主表的数据呢    数据库索引的类型 分为哪些    复合索引的数据结构是什么  是如何对多列的值进行存储的被拷打麻了 50min狠狠被拷打
点赞 评论 收藏
分享
评论
28
99
分享

创作者周榜

更多
牛客网
牛客企业服务